public void TestClientToServer()
        {
            WearableProxyServerProtocol serverProtocol = new WearableProxyServerProtocol();

            int serverIndex = 0;

            byte[] serverBuffer = new byte[1024];

            // Register callbacks for packet processing
            serverProtocol.KeepAlive    += () => { _lastPacketName = "KeepAlive"; };
            serverProtocol.PingQuery    += () => { _lastPacketName = "PingQuery"; };
            serverProtocol.PingResponse += () => { _lastPacketName = "PingResponse"; };
            serverProtocol.SetNewConfig += deviceConfig =>
            {
                _lastPacketName = "SetConfig";
                Assert.AreEqual(SensorUpdateInterval.ThreeHundredTwentyMs, deviceConfig.updateInterval);
                Assert.AreEqual(false, deviceConfig.rotationSixDof.isEnabled);
                Assert.AreEqual(true, deviceConfig.gyroscope.isEnabled);
                Assert.AreEqual(false, deviceConfig.accelerometer.isEnabled);
                Assert.AreEqual(false, deviceConfig.headNodGesture.isEnabled);
                Assert.AreEqual(true, deviceConfig.doubleTapGesture.isEnabled);
            };
            serverProtocol.QueryConfigStatus     += () => { _lastPacketName = "QueryConfig"; };
            serverProtocol.RSSIFilterValueChange += value =>
            {
                _lastPacketName = "SetRSSI";
                Assert.AreEqual(-40, value);
            };
            serverProtocol.InitiateDeviceSearch += () => { _lastPacketName = "StartSearch"; };
            serverProtocol.StopDeviceSearch     += () => { _lastPacketName = "StopSearch"; };
            serverProtocol.ConnectToDevice      += uid =>
            {
                _lastPacketName = "ConnectToDevice";
                Assert.AreEqual("00000000-0000-0000-0000-000000000000", uid);
            };
            serverProtocol.DisconnectFromDevice  += () => { _lastPacketName = "DisconnectFromDevice"; };
            serverProtocol.QueryConnectionStatus += () => { _lastPacketName = "QueryConnection"; };

            // Encode
            WearableProxyProtocolBase.EncodeKeepAlive(serverBuffer, ref serverIndex);
            WearableProxyProtocolBase.EncodePingQuery(serverBuffer, ref serverIndex);
            WearableProxyProtocolBase.EncodePingResponse(serverBuffer, ref serverIndex);

            WearableDeviceConfig config = new WearableDeviceConfig
            {
                updateInterval   = SensorUpdateInterval.ThreeHundredTwentyMs,
                gyroscope        = { isEnabled = true },
                doubleTapGesture = { isEnabled = true }
            };

            WearableProxyClientProtocol.EncodeSetNewConfig(serverBuffer, ref serverIndex, config);
            WearableProxyClientProtocol.EncodeQueryConfig(serverBuffer, ref serverIndex);

            WearableProxyClientProtocol.EncodeRSSIFilterControl(serverBuffer, ref serverIndex, -40);
            WearableProxyClientProtocol.EncodeInitiateDeviceSearch(serverBuffer, ref serverIndex);
            WearableProxyClientProtocol.EncodeStopDeviceSearch(serverBuffer, ref serverIndex);
            WearableProxyClientProtocol.EncodeConnectToDevice(serverBuffer, ref serverIndex, "00000000-0000-0000-0000-000000000000");
            WearableProxyClientProtocol.EncodeDisconnectFromDevice(serverBuffer, ref serverIndex);
            WearableProxyClientProtocol.EncodeQueryConnectionStatus(serverBuffer, ref serverIndex);
            WearableProxyProtocolBase.EncodeKeepAlive(serverBuffer, ref serverIndex);

            // Decode
            serverIndex = 0;

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("KeepAlive",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("PingQuery",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("PingResponse",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("SetConfig",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("QueryConfig",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("SetRSSI",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("StartSearch",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("StopSearch",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("ConnectToDevice",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("DisconnectFromDevice",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("QueryConnection", _lastPacketName);

            serverProtocol.ProcessPacket(serverBuffer, ref serverIndex);
            Assert.AreEqual("KeepAlive", _lastPacketName);
        }
